Who We Need

Copa Health is rapidly growing and an expanding organization dedicated to providing integrated mental health services. We are seeking compassionate and skilled Behavioral Health Therapists/Counselors to join our team and be a key contributor to our growing organization. The Counselor will play a vital role in providing therapeutic interventions for adults and child/adolescents in both our integrated outpatient site in Murray, Utah and youth residential program in Magna, Utah. Guided by our core values of People First, Compassion, Integrity, Perseverance, Accountability, and Innovation, you will provide general counseling services to build people skills, solve life issues, and promote personal recovery growth.

JOB SUMMARY (Including, but not limited to)

  • Provides services to include but are not limited to assessment, treatment planning, individual therapy, group therapy, coordination of care with members of the teams, staffing meetings as appropriate.
  • Completes documentation to include but not limited to consents, assessments, ISPs, coordination of care with team members, individual therapy, and group therapy.
  • Determines risks for danger to self or others. Use established criteria or tools for assessing acuity of symptoms and service needs. Determine special circumstances that may affect individual’s judgment, ability to participate in treatment planning, and forensic/legal involvement.
  • Meets the unique needs of adults or children with substance use concerns and seriously mental illness or co-occurring disorders.
  • Completes documentation by the end of the workday and no later than 24 hrs. from service delivery in accordance with Copa Health's policies and procedures.
  • Assures positive member outcomes by providing exceptional member care and timely documentation of services by consistently meeting optimal engagement and performance standards.
  • Adherence to all agency policies, licensure, and training requirements.
  • Works as part of a clinical team to facilitate recovery and inspire hope while supporting their achievement of service plan goals. Provides ongoing assessment and feedback as to their progress in relation to their service plan, regardless of the members current location.
  • To ensure compliance & adequate services, additional job duties may be required to meet the needs of the program and or department, consistent with Copa Health productivity levels

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Must have a Master’s degree in the Behavioral Health field (Counseling, Social Work, or a related field)
  • Licensed or licensed eligible in the State of Utah (LCSW, LMHC, LMFT) or actively working towards licensure. Associate's level license is acceptable.
  • DBT certification highly preferred or ability to become DBT certified.
  • Good academic and working knowledge of Community Resources, Psychotropic Medication, Crisis Intervention, Clinical Methods and Procedures, and Intervention Techniques.
  • Ability to be credentialed in accordance to funding source and contractual requirements.
  • Proficient with MS Office and ability to learn new software systems, i.e., EMR/EHR applications.
  • Must be able to pass a full state background check/clearance.
  • Ability to meet Copa’s driver authorized driving requirements, set forth by Copa Health’s insurance company. Including UT Driver’s license upon hire, 39-month MVR, proof of insurance and vehicle registration, if applicable.
  • Bi-Lingual, (English/Spanish) preferred.
